When should you upgrade your switchboard?
You may need a switchboard upgrade if you notice any of the following:
Your property still has old ceramic fuses.
Your safety switch keeps tripping.
Lights flicker when appliances are used.
Power points stop working or circuits overload.
Your switchboard looks crowded, damaged or outdated.
You are renovating or extending your home.
You are adding high-powered appliances.
You are installing an EV charger.
You own or manage a rental property.
Your electrician has advised that your current board is no longer suitable.
An outdated switchboard is more than an inconvenience. It can affect the safety, reliability and future usability of your electrical system. A professional inspection can help identify whether a full upgrade, partial upgrade or specific repair is required.

Switchboard upgrades for Brunswick rental properties
If you own or manage a rental property in Brunswick, electrical safety should be a priority.
Victorian rental providers have obligations around electrical safety checks. Consumer Affairs Victoria says rental providers entering into new agreements after 29 March 2021 must have electrical installations and fittings checked by a licensed electrician at least once every two years. It also states that from 29 March 2023, all power outlets and lighting circuits in rental premises must connect to both a compliant switchboard-type circuit breaker and a compliant residual current device.

Switchboard upgrades before installing an EV charger
Thinking about installing a home EV charger in Brunswick?
Your switchboard may need to be checked before installation. EV chargers can place additional load on your electrical system, so it is important to confirm that your switchboard and circuits are suitable.
